Programación Wdcom
#¿Contiene? & ltstring.h & gt
estructura? wn{
int? x;
¿Carácter? w[21];
};
int? main(int?argv,char?*argc[]){
Char? s[]= "¿Luz de luna? ¿Está? ¿En? ¿Frente? ¿De? ¿Mío? ¿Dormir.? ¿Yo? ¿Tomo? ¿Eso? ¿Para? ¿Escarcha? ¿Abrir? ¿El? Suelo.? ¿Yo? ¿Levanto? ¿Mío? ? ¿Ojos? ¿Montañas? ¿Sueños? w[21],ch;
int? n, I, j, k, ln;
estructura? wn? w_num[100]={0, " " };
for(ln = strlen(s); (ch = s[ln]| 0x 20)& lt; uno?||?ch & gtz ';ln-);
k = I = 0;
mientras(i<ln){
mientras((ch = s[I] | 0x 20 )<Uno? ||?ch & gtz')
i++;
sscanf(s+i,"%[^,.?\n] %n ", w , & ampn);
I+= n;
for(j = 0; j & ltk; j++)
if (! estrictomp(w,w_num); [j].w)){
w_num[j]. x++;
Descanso;
}
if(j & gt;=k){
strcpy(w_num[k]) . w, w);
w_num[k++]. x = 1;
}
}
para(n=j=w_num[i=0]). x;i<k;i++){
if (n & ltw_num[i].x)
n=w_num[i]. x;
if(j>w_num[i].x)
j=w_num[i]. x;
}
printf("¿La? frecuencia? más alta? es? %d,? ¿son? como? son las siguientes:\n ", n); p>
for(I = 0;i<k;i++)
if(w_num[i].x==n)
printf("%s\ n ", w_num[i].w);
printf("\n?¿Frecuencia?Mínima?¿Es?%d,?¿Es?Es?Como?Siguiente:\n ",j) ;
for(I = 0;i<k;i++)
if(w_num[i].x==j)
printf("% s\n ",w_num[ i].w);
¿Regresión? 0;
}Resultados de la ejecución:
¿Por qué no hay resultados de la ejecución? Envíalo de nuevo.